      BIOSECURITY/VET SUPPLIES
      instruments in veterinary medicine are used for research of certain organs, as well as for medical purposes. Set of veterinary instruments includes scalpels, curved and straight scissors, tweezers, needles and needle holders, clamps, forceps, hoe.

      Veterinary tools such as straight scissors are used for dressing material, as well as cutting tissue. Curved models are used not only during operations, but also for cutting animal hair. Veterinary surgical instruments also include special clamps that are used to temporarily stop bleeding, as well as to fix organs and tissues during the operation.

      Tools in veterinary medicine are necessary for high-quality and effective treatment or prevention of animal diseases. Veterinary instruments in veterinary medicine. The veterinarian uses a lot of tools in his work: for treating wounds, hooves, and performing injections. Markers for marking animals in the form of spray and pencil, shoes for injured limbs, fixing devices, obstetric ropes, self-fixing bandages, hoof knives and hoof forceps, devices for mass vaccinations, a gun and a bottle for giving medicines, a nipple cannula, tags, milk drinkers, and so on. The doctor’s tools should always be kept clean to prevent the spread of infection among animals. The veterinarian always uses a veterinary instrument, if you need to inject drugs, use a syringe, vaccinator, or tuberculinizer. For giving liquid forms of drugs, it uses a drencher, a syringe for infusions, a bottle for giving liquid substances. Veterinary instruments always accompany the activities of a veterinarian.
